World Students’ Day
MSMS celebrated World Students’ Day, on 15/10/25 to commemorate the 94th birth anniversary of Dr APJ Abdul Kalam, the 11th president of India, renowned scientist and the missile man of India.
Week-long celebrations were dedicated to recognise the pivotal role of the brilliant scientist in shaping the defence and space research development programs, empowering and encouraging students to be the change makers of society.
Plethora of activities were planned across all the classes to bring out creativity of students and inspire them to showcase their talents. Some of them are poem / pictorial representation, making a card on Missile man of India, Science toon: Igniting the Young Minds, pictorial representation of wings of fire, morning assembly on the topic - Dr. Kalam and Space Mission etc.
The life of Dr APJ Abdul Kalam teaches us to overcome all challenges by showing perseverance and dreaming big to achieve our goal in life, imbibing the values of devotion, dedication and giving wings to our dream to achieve success in life.
